The passing of Michael Byrne, known for portraying Ted Page, Gail Platt’s estranged father on television, has been confirmed.
A prominent figure in theatre and TV, Byrne, aged 82, shared the screen with renowned actors such as Sean Connery and Harrison Ford. Originating from Hampstead, he graced the screens of the ITV soap opera from 2008 to 2010, assuming the role of Gail’s absent father.
One of his memorable moments was giving Gail away at her wedding to Joe McIntyre before his character’s departure from the show in 2021.
Byrne commenced his acting journey on stage, participating in productions during the 1960s alongside esteemed names like Maggie Smith and Robert Stephens in plays like Shaffer’s “The Royal Hunt of the Sun” and Pinero’s “Trelawny of the Wells.”
Throughout his illustrious career, he appeared in notable films such as “Braveheart” and the James Bond movie “Tomorrow Never Dies,” even sharing the screen with Sir Ian McKellen.
Survived by his former wife Carole, who provided care in his final days, Byrne leaves behind two daughters, Tara and Bryony, as well as three grandchildren: Tom, Chloe, and Jasmine.
